Donald Trump deserves credit for championing the Federal Communication Commission’s (FCC) successful C-band auction and the 5G wireless broadband service it enabled. However, the recent rollout of 5G has been marred because of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) concerns that should have been dealt with early on by the Trump Administration. Rather than facilitating a process for resolving those concerns, the Trump White House treated the FAA as a “swamp creature” to be vanquished. (Who knew wireless policy could be an opportunity to drain the swamp?) Moreover, the Trump Administration and its FCC failed to use a market mechanism that has helped resolve other spectrum disputes and that could have put this dispute in the rear-view mirror.
